Soldiers with the 541st Transportation Company, 129th Combat Sustainment Support Battalion provide extra space for supplies during a joint-service combat logistics patrol to Forward Operating Base Saenz, Afghanistan, May 13. The soldiers and Marines from Combat Logistics Battalion 8, 2nd Marine Logistics Group (Forward) partnered to resupply the 32nd and 33rd Georgian Army and Marines operating in the area. The Route Clearance Platoon from Joint-Task Force Paladin cleared the path for the two units to follow. In a combined effort, they delivered potable water, bottled water, fuel, food and a water purification system, and then backhauled battle-damaged vehicles.
